Banks across multiple Indian states remained closed on September 5 due to Id-E-Milad and Thiruvonam, as per the RBI holiday calendar. While digital banking services continued uninterrupted, physical branch visits were necessary for certain transactions. Maharashtra, however, shifted the Eid-e-Milad holiday in Mumbai to September 8, 2025, impacting government securities and related markets.
